hibernate执行sql语句 查询 删除

//执行删除sql语句

@Override

    public void deleteById(String id) {
        // TODO Auto-generated method stub
        int a=this.getCurrentSession().createSQLQuery("delete from players where id='"+id+"'").executeUpdate();
        System.out.println(a+id);

    }

//执行查询sql语句:返回单个值

    @Override
    public String getSingle(String sql) {
        // TODO Auto-generated method stub
        System.out.println("getSTINGNNNNNNNNNNNNNNNNNNNNNNNNNN");
        String back=this.getCurrentSession().createSQLQuery(sql).uniqueResult().toString();
        System.out.println(back);
        return back;
    }

posted @ 2018-06-22 14:43  Linux黑客小课堂  阅读(92)  评论(0)    收藏  举报